Estate of Donald Maliik Levingston et al v. County of Kern et al
Filing
28
ORDER GRANTING #26 Stipulation to Allow Plaintiffs to Amend Complaint to Add Omitted Heirs, signed by Magistrate Judge Jennifer L. Thurston on 3/14/2017. Amended Compaint due by 3/17/2017. Motion to Stay #20 is MOOT. (Hall, S)
